How Does The Excel Tankless RV Water Heater Get Mounted/Installed?
Question:
Is there a manual online that show us how to hook up to RV use.
asked by: John S
0
Expert Reply:
Per the manufacturer, the Excel RV Tankless Water Heater # EX93FR just needs to be installed upright with the vent facing upwards, and not in a bathroom or bedroom.
Other than that, you can install it where you have space for it.
As far as hooking up this water heater, you will just need to use existing gas and plumbing lines, and ensure you have 2" of clearance on each side, and 8" above the unit for proper ventilation.
